    Too bad, For me with Reference Sapphire HD7970 with default + GHz bios I need to have vram clock 1375MHz+ on 120Hz screen otherwise I get image jumping up and down few pixels vertically. (no issues on 60Hz)
    This was introduced with 13.11b3 and affects both bioses.
    As stated in 13.11b3 thread I only needed 450/750MHz Core/vram clocks to prevent it before and it had only sparse occurrence.
    With 13.11b3/6 it's like submachinegun when I scroll browser window or min/maximize any window because animation requires gpu.

    AMD report submitted.
